    Best tool buy from a yard?

    Found an old Leblond engine lathe at the yard a couple months back. It is a 5hp 13x 36 late 40's vintage and weighs a ton. It probably spent years on a battle ship during WWII . Anywho, It didn't have the compound cross slide. Got one off fleabay for cheap.



    I used the harbor freight 7x lathe for years and wanted to compare ( 100lbs vs 2000lbs tool) Guess which one is better

    I love old American steel tools and wish I could buy more of them.

    What's your best buy?
